DSPIC33FJ64GS406-50I/PT Description
The Microchip Technology's DSPIC33FJ64GS406-50I/PT is a high-performance digital signal controller (DSC) that combines the features of a microcontroller and a digital signal processor (DSP) in a single chip. This device is designed to provide high computational power and real-time control capabilities for a wide range of applications.
Description:
The DSPIC33FJ64GS406-50I/PT is a member of the dsPIC33FJ64GS family of DSCs. It features a 64-pin package and operates at a core speed of up to 50 MIPS (million instructions per second). The device is based on a 16-bit architecture and includes a number of advanced features such as a high-speed PWM module, a high-resolution analog-to-digital converter (ADC), and a flexible communication interface.
Features:
Some of the key features of the DSPIC33FJ64GS406-50I/PT include:
- Core Speed: The device has a core speed of up to 50 MIPS, which allows it to execute instructions quickly and efficiently.
- Memory: The device includes up to 64 Kbytes of program memory and up to 8 Kbytes of data memory, providing ample space for storing program code and data.
- PWM Module: The device includes a high-speed PWM module that can generate precise and accurate pulse-width modulated signals for motor control and other applications.
- ADC: The device includes a high-resolution ADC that can convert analog signals to digital signals with high accuracy and resolution.
- Communication Interface: The device includes a flexible communication interface that supports a range of protocols such as SPI, I2C, and UART.
Applications:
The DSPIC33FJ64GS406-50I/PT is suitable for a wide range of applications that require high computational power and real-time control capabilities. Some of the potential applications for this device include:
- Motor Control: The device's PWM module and real-time control capabilities make it well-suited for motor control applications such as brushless DC motor control and stepper motor control.
- Power Management: The device can be used in power management applications such as battery management systems and power supply control.
- Industrial Automation: The device's high-speed processing and communication capabilities make it suitable for industrial automation applications such as robotic control and machine control.
- Medical Devices: The device's high-resolution ADC and real-time control capabilities make it suitable for medical devices such as patient monitoring systems and medical imaging equipment.
Overall, the Microchip Technology's DSPIC33FJ64GS406-50I/PT is a powerful and versatile digital signal controller that is well-suited for a wide range of applications that require high computational power and real-time control capabilities.
